Documentation
¶
Index ¶
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
This section is empty.
Types ¶
type LegacySchedulerJob ¶
type LegacySchedulerJob interface {
GetId() string
GetQueue() string
GetJobSet() string
GetPerQueuePriority() uint32
GetSubmitTime() time.Time
GetAnnotations() map[string]string
GetPodRequirements(priorityClasses map[string]types.PriorityClass) *schedulerobjects.PodRequirements
GetPriorityClassName() string
GetNodeSelector() map[string]string
GetAffinity() *v1.Affinity
GetTolerations() []v1.Toleration
GetResourceRequirements() v1.ResourceRequirements
}
LegacySchedulerJob is the job interface used throughout the scheduler.
Click to show internal directories.
Click to hide internal directories.